I think he wants to avoid going into OD. If the car is shifting at 5500, you will go into 4th at 130 like 8a8mfh said. If you program the car to shift at 6000, you'll go into 4th at 142.

Originally Posted by Roarin_8
Then why do I see constant threads where people burn their 3-4 clutch packs and people saying it's because they go WOT into OD or are in OD and do a WOT downshift into 2nd?
Because (BASICALLY) 1-2 only applies the band, 3-4 only applies the band. 2-3 releases the band and applies the 3-4 clutch, if the 2-3 shift timing isn't perfect it'll do many things like keep the band applied too long causing a bind and burn the 3-4 clutches, or release the band too early causing a flare and burn the 3-4 clutches, etc. In other words the 3-4 clutch takes most of it's abuse from the 2-3 shift.
